The contrast between tone and mood is best described in which statement below?
a. tone and mood are synonyms for the underlying theme of a text.
b. tone is established by diction while mood is established by imagery.
c. tone is the author's attitude, which lends to the mood, or emotional atmosphere, of a text.
d. tone and mood are completely separate, allowing the author to simultaneously create multiple effects in a text.
